The Challenge

With three outlets, the brand accumulated duplicate listings, wrong hours and diverging descriptions. Two of the three stores were nearly invisible in "near me" searches, and head office had no consolidated view of where to act first.

Our Approach

We established a local presence score per store and cross-network prioritization. Duplicates were resolved, NAP harmonized between brand and outlets, and LocalBusiness structured data deployed. A review-collection flow was launched across all three sites, with unified progress tracking.
